Job Description

Marvin is on a mission to end healthcare worker burnout- once and for all. We’ve partnered with multiple  leading hospitals across the country, including Cedars-Sinai and UCLA in Los Angeles, Jefferson Health in Philadelphia, and the Harvard Department of Psychiatry, just to mention a few. Together, we’re delivering a first-of-its-kind mental health platform designed specifically for physicians, nurses, and frontline staff.


We're looking for a driven and compassionate Clinical Services Coordinator to join our growing team. In this pivotal role, you'll help shape Marvin’s clinical protocols and support systems from the ground up - bringing both structure and innovation to how we care for the people who care for everyone else.


This is a full-time, salaried position with a competitive benefits package and generous vacation time, 

 


This position is based in the Greater Los Angeles or NYC areas.  

 


Key Responsibilities:

  • Foster a supportive and engaged clinical culture through initiatives such as a buddy system for new hires and ongoing team-building efforts.

  • Serve as a backup Psych Assistant for Marvin’s medication management program. Coordinate medical record requests in compliance with relevant regulations and protocols.

  • Support quality assurance efforts by assisting with routine chart audits. Monitor and follow up on missing progress notes to ensure compliance and continuity of care..

  • Manage the offboarding process for contracted therapists who resign, ensuring a smooth transition. Assist with caseload clean-up, including chart closures and outreach to therapists regarding inactive clients.

  • Co-develop and deliver workshops in partnership with team members to support clinical growth and best practices.

  • Conduct clinical interviews as part of the hiring or case evaluation process.

  • Take on additional responsibilities as delegated by the clinical leadership team.

 


Preferred qualifications:

  • Masters level licensure in good standing with the board

  • 5+ years experience in a mental health/healthcare setting

  • Demonstrated strong verbal and written communication skills

  • Demonstrated ability to work efficiently in the Google product suite (Gmail, Google Sheets, Google Docs, etc)

  • Proven problem solving and analytical skills

  • Ability to handle ambiguity and to multitask 

  • Ability to improvise, work efficiently, and respond quickly to changes and a dynamic workflow 

  • Experience working with electronic medical records and strong technology skills

  • Willingness to support multiple departments as it relates to clinical issues 



Compensation

  • Salary $60K – $70K • Offers Equity
